Output 4510c66a4141c7cc69ebc742d2401733573907fd9805012abf112d92a0324069:1

value
1750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4a5a06890f7d18233a576c13995ad2c5520ac19 OP_EQUAL
address
3PzbDHf2c7QYZ5TErqh515n1h2Qa7GDbtJ
transaction
4510c66a4141c7cc69ebc742d2401733573907fd9805012abf112d92a0324069
confirmations
363149
spent
true